admin 管理员组

文章数量: 1087135


2024年1月17日发(作者:fpga循迹小车)

python 中删除文件的全部方法

Python是一种功能强大的编程语言,可以轻松地处理文件和目录。在Python中,删除文件是一个常见的操作。本文将介绍Python中删除文件的全部方法。

方法一:使用os模块的remove函数

os模块是Python标准库中的一个模块,提供了许多与操作系统交互的函数。其中,()函数可以用来删除文件。该函数接受一个文件路径作为参数,删除该路径所指定的文件。

下面是一个示例代码,演示如何使用()函数删除文件:

```python

import os

# 文件路径

file_path = "path/to/"

# 删除文件

(file_path)

```

方法二:使用os模块的unlink函数

os模块还提供了另一个函数,即()函数,用于删除文件。与()函数类似,()函数也接受一个文件路径作

为参数,删除该路径所指定的文件。

以下是使用()函数删除文件的示例代码:

```python

import os

# 文件路径

file_path = "path/to/"

# 删除文件

(file_path)

```

方法三:使用pathlib模块的Path类

pathlib是Python标准库中的一个模块,提供了一种面向对象的方式来操作文件和目录。其中,Path类具有删除文件的功能。可以使用Path类的unlink()方法删除文件。

以下是使用()方法删除文件的示例代码:

```python

from pathlib import Path

# 文件路径

file_path = Path("path/to/")

# 删除文件

file_()

```

方法四:使用shutil模块的函数

shutil模块也是Python标准库中的一个模块,提供了许多高级文件操作函数。其中,()函数可以用来删除文件。与()函数类似,()函数接受一个文件路径作为参数,删除该路径所指定的文件。

以下是使用()函数删除文件的示例代码:

```python

import shutil

# 文件路径

file_path = "path/to/"

# 删除文件

(file_path)

```

方法五:使用pathlib模块的Path类的unlink函数

除了使用Path类的unlink()方法,pathlib模块还提供了一个更简洁的方法来删除文件。可以直接调用Path类的unlink()函数,传

入文件路径参数即可删除文件。

以下是使用Path类的unlink()函数删除文件的示例代码:

```python

from pathlib import Path

# 文件路径

file_path = Path("path/to/")

# 删除文件

file_()

```

以上是Python中删除文件的全部方法。无论是使用os模块的remove函数、unlink函数,还是使用pathlib模块的Path类的unlink函数,都可以轻松地删除文件。根据具体的需求,选择适合的方法即可。


本文标签: 文件 删除 函数 路径 方法